full of life
01

(of a person) bursting with energy and in high spirits

full of life definition and meaning
ApprovingApproving
IdiomIdiom
InformalInformal
example
At 80 years old, Grandma Mary is still full of life, always up for an adventure.
02

(of a place) characterized by constant activity, with people moving around, interacting, and creating a sense of liveliness

example
The city square is always full of life, with vendors selling their goods and people chatting.
03

(of artwork) conveying a strong sense of presence or energy, as if the subject or the colors evoke emotions or a sense of movement

example
The painting was full of life, capturing the joy and movement of the dancers.
